The Evolution of Bath & Body Works
As a formidable player in personal care, Bath & Body Works is well-known for its enticing fragrances and skincare products. Founded in 1990, this retailer has continually adapted to consumer preferences, but its recent strategic shift to sell on Amazon underscores a decisive embrace of e-commerce. In this digital age, such adjustments are not merely trends; they signify the brand's commitment to evolve with its customers and their shopping habits.

Why Amazon Matters
Amazon's logistics and distribution network has become a lifeline for many brands looking to enhance visibility and streamline delivery. For Bath & Body Works, aligning with Amazon opens doors to a vast consumer base that prioritizes convenience. This strategic move reflects a growing recognition among retailers of the need to meet customers where they already shop.
